Mortgage Insurance for Self-Employed Borrowers: Special Considerations

Self-employed individuals face unique challenges when applying for mortgages, and mortgage insurance adds another layer of complexity. Here’s what self-employed borrowers should know.

Documentation Requirements

Self-employed borrowers typically need to provide 2 years of personal and business tax returns, a year-to-date profit and loss statement, business bank statements (12–24 months), and a CPA letter verifying business existence and income.

How Income Is Calculated

Lenders use your net income after deductions, not gross revenue. This can significantly reduce your qualifying income compared to a W-2 employee. The lower calculated income increases your debt-to-income ratio and can affect PMI rates.

Higher Scrutiny from PMI Companies

Mortgage insurance companies may apply more scrutiny to self-employed applications because income is considered less stable. This can result in higher PMI rates or additional documentation requirements.

Bank Statement Loans

Some lenders offer bank statement loans for self-employed borrowers, using 12–24 months of bank deposits to verify income. These often require larger down payments (10%–20%) and may have higher PMI costs.

Strategies for Self-Employed Buyers

  • Save for a 20% down payment to avoid PMI entirely.
  • Work with a lender experienced with self-employed borrowers.
  • Consider reducing business write-offs 2 years before applying.
  • Maintain clean, consistent bank statements.
